1. Job Purpose
The Insurance & Licensing Officer is responsible for managing all company insurance matters, licensing renewals, and compliance-related documentation for Hesu Investment. The role ensures that all company assets, vehicles, and operations are adequately insured, properly licensed, and fully compliant with regulatory requirements, while maintaining accurate records and coordinating with relevant authorities and financial institutions.
2. Key Responsibilities
A. Insurance Management
- Ensure all company assets and vehicles are fully insured and coverage is renewed on time.
- Review monthly SAP reports to identify expired or expiring insurance policies and coordinate renewals with insurance companies.
- Prepare insurance premium lists, obtain Insurance Premium Finance (IPF) forms, secure required signatures from Directors, and liaise with the bank to facilitate premium payments.
- Collect and submit all insurance receipts and invoices to the Accounts Department.
- Maintain up-to-date records of all insurance payment schedules (IPF) and repayment plans.
B. Claims Handling
- Report all incidents such as vehicle accidents, theft, burglary, and fire to the insurance company promptly.
- Open and follow up on claims, ensuring all required documentation is completed and submitted.
- Coordinate inspections with appointed assessors and track claim progress until settlement.
- Facilitate signing of discharge vouchers and submission of bank details for claim payments.
C. Licensing & Regulatory Compliance
Apply for and renew all company licenses through TANCIS and other relevant authorities, including:
- Inland Container Depot (ICD) and Container Freight Station (CFS) Licenses o Certificate of
- Transportation (COT) o C40 and C28 licenses for company trailers
- TATOA License
- Prepare and attach all required supporting documents such as certificates of incorporation, customs bonds (CB2, CB12, CB13), tax clearance, VAT, TASAC license, and clearance letters from TANROADS.
- Coordinate TRA physical inspections and ensure timely collection of approved licenses.
D. Bond Management
- Manage renewals of all company bonds, including:
- CB2 Bond – for CFS and ICD licenses o CB13 Bond – for CFS and ICD licenses o CB12 Bond – for COT license
- CB8 Bond – for clearing and forwarding activities o Performance Bond – for ICD license
- Facilitate completion of insurer and director signatures, legal verification, and submission to TRA for registration and Commissioner approval.
E. Investment & Client Documentation
- Support investment-related activities by preparing and submitting required documentation for clients such as Bridge Shipping, Impala, and Reload.
- Provide company credentials upon request (TIN, VRN, COT, B-License, etc.) to clients and partners.
F. Vehicle Financing Coordination
- Coordinate vehicle financing processes with banks during new asset acquisitions.
- Follow up on vessel arrivals and ensure joint registration letters are issued by the bank.
- Verify that original registration cards reflect both the company and bank names and are safely submitted to the financing bank.
